This is what I understand them to be:

Behind is the behind arc. 180 degrees.
10 = distance. I randomize this so all melee toons are at different distances.
delaystrafe = randomized delay before each toon moves into position.
randomize = random locations on the behind arc. Rarely do they line up.
moveback = char will take steps back instead of trying to continue pushing forward. Not sure how this works tbh.
loose = loose seems to randomize it a little more. taking off loose seemed more robotic.
uw = underwater. so it constantly adjusts for the underwater z axis I think? keeps the toon on track and angled up.
